REFERENCE SUBJECTION OF HUSBAND AND WIFE
Proverbs 31:12 She will do him good and not evil all the days of her life.
I Corinthians 11:3 But I would have you know, that the head of every man is Christ; and the head of the woman is the man ; and the head of Christ is God.
I Corinthians 11:8 Neither was the man created for the woman; but the woman for the man.
I Corinthians 11:9 For the man is not of the woman; but the woman of the man.
Ephesians 5:21 Submitting yourselves one to another in the fear of God.
Ephesians 5:22 Wives, submit yourselves unto your own husbands, as unto the Lord.
Ephesians 5:23 For the husband is the head of the wife, even as Christ is the head of the church: and he is the saviour of the body.
Ephesians 5:24 Therefore as the church is subject unto Christ, so let the wives be to their husbands in every thing.
Ephesians 5:25 Husbands, love your wives, even as Christ loved the church, and gave himself for it.
Ephesians 5:28 So men ought to love their wives as their own bodies.
Ephesians 5:33 Nevertheless let every one of you in particular so love his wife even as himself; and the wife see that she reverence her husband.
Titus 2:4 That they may teach the young women to be sober, to love their husband, to love their children.
I Peter 3:1 Likewise, ye wives, be in subjection to your own husbands; that, if any obey not the word, they also may without the word be won by the conversation of the wives;
I Peter 3:5-6 [3:5] For after this manner in the old time the holy women also, who trusted in God, adorned themselves, being in subjection unto their own husbands: [3:6] Even as Sara obeyed Abraham, calling him lord: whose daughters ye are, as long as ye do well, and are not afraid with any amazement.
